Gao Zhengli、Han Yuchen:Interpreting the Salient Features of the 20th CPC National Congress from a Historical Perspective

Interpreting the salient characteristics of the 20th National Congress of the Communist Party of China( CPC) from a historical perspective is conducive to deeply understanding and implementing the spirit of the 20th National Congress. From the historical perspective, the report to the 20th National Congress of CPC, after summarizing the major work experience and achievements in the past, specifically explains the value and path of opening up a new realm of the sinicization of Marxism in the new era, and highlights the leading role of theoretical innovation. After elaborating on the central work of economic construction, the report specifically and prominently expounds and arranges the work of education, science and technology and talent development, highlighting their basic strategic supporting role in national modernization. The inheritance and innovation in the basic theory, basic line and basic strategy shows the Party’s clear attitude of firmly and courageously moving forward following the established direction and line. The Party’s mission, strategic deployment, and propositions for international issues are all closely aimed at “making the country stronger ”. The spirit of “struggle in solidarity” as the requirements of the times are held high throughout the report.
